Hello,
recently i completed my Mini Me Swap
1996 Honda Civic Dx Automatic obd2a
When i was doing this swap, i did everything as if the swapped head was d16y8
it wasn't until i got to the distributor(its didn't bolt on right), that i looked at the stamp on the engine head, and it said
p08-2 with is a d16z6 head :/
so Now here is my set-up
96 y7 block
94 z6 head
p2p ecu
auto tranny
z6 dizzy - rewire to obd2a
y7 spark wires
y8 intake
y8 pcv valve
y8 fuel rail and injectors
y7 throttle body with y8 rotor
fixed the p0453 code using option 3 on this site
.:FFS TechNet : OBD2 Code 91 Issue & Fix :.
wire vtec to ecu and it kicks
mechanical and electrical timing are checked and right on.
coolant is bled
as of now no CEL lights
the only problem i have now, it that after starting the car when its warm, it will idle fine with a smooth vacuum, but right after i give it gas and rev it, the idle will drop from 750 to 450. also the oil pressure drops with that from 0-4 psi
i dont know what could be causing this.
Any hint?
if theres any other info needed i will tell ya guys
Thanks

#2
Is your IACV clean, and wired properly?
Also check your TPS calibration (0.4 volts from center wire to ground with throttle closed). The voltage should start low and increase as the throttle is opened (do this test with key on but engine not running) If the voltage is reversed, you need to swap the two outside wires.
Oil pressure will naturally drop as the engine slows to zero.
